249/365 Days of Eyeshadow

By Sheila Arkee

Another day, yet another Wet n Wild Color Icon trio! This one is “I’m Getting Sunburned”, and I found that in order to get a really vivid application of a lid color, I had to use the sponge-tipped applicator that came with the shadows. The pink shade was placed on top of the inner portion of the lid, because I just couldn’t put a pink color on my browbone!

I also used the Copper liner from this collection, and it was another mediocre liner. Well, you win some, you lose some, I guess.

Base: MAC Soft Ochre Paint Pot

Lid, Inner Lid, Outer Corner: From Wet n Wild Color Icon Trio in “I’m Getting Sunburned”

Browbone: Wet n Wild Nutty

Liner: Wet n Wild Color Icon Liner in Copper

Mascara: MAC Plush Lash
